Access on Android Device

You can access your account by adding it to your Android OS device. When you add your KeMU account to your Android Device, it will enable access to all G Suite Core services that include:

  • Gmail +Google Contacts
  • Google Drive + Editors (Docs, Sheets, etc)
  • Google Calendar
  • All other G Suite apps such as Hangouts, Meet

This can be added just like you add your personal Gmail , but instead, choose Google Account) , and enter your full KeMU account name and password as shown on the illustration. Just Go to Settings--> Add Accounts-->Google Account and follow the prompts and steps. You must sign in from the web first before accessing/adding your account to Mobile. Access on iPHONE/iPad Devices

Before you begin

Decide how to get G Suite apps on your iOS device. You have 2 options:

  1. Use G Suite, which is the recommended choice.
  2. Use the iOS apps that came with your device.

Option 1: Use G Suite (recommended)

  • Download the Gmail App from the AppStore.
  • Open an app such as Gmail, and sign in to your G Suite account.
  • A message appears, asking permission to send you notifications, such as alerts, sounds, and icon badges.
  • Tap Allow.

Option 2: Use the iOS apps on your device

  • Go to your device’s account settings.
  • Tap Mail, Contacts, Calendars.
  • Tap Add Account.
  • Tap Google.
  • Add your KeMU G Suite account details and follow the instructions from there.
  • Choose which products you want to synchronize to your device.
